服务器运维吞吐量优化策略有哪些

发布时间:2025-04-26 19:29:45 作者:小樊
来源:亿速云 阅读:102

服务器运维中的吞吐量优化是一个复杂的过程,涉及到多个方面的调整和优化。以下是一些常见的吞吐量优化策略:

  1. 硬件升级

    • 增加CPU核心数和线程数。
    • 提升内存容量和速度。
    • 使用更快的存储设备,如SSD代替HDD。
    • 升级网络接口卡(NIC)以提高网络带宽。
  2. 操作系统优化

    • 调整文件系统参数,如块大小、缓存策略等。
    • 优化内存管理,如调整页面文件大小、启用大页支持等。
    • 禁用不必要的服务和进程,减少系统开销。
    • 调整网络参数,如TCP/IP栈设置、缓冲区大小等。
  3. 应用程序优化

    • 代码优化,减少不必要的计算和内存使用。
    • 使用异步编程模型和非阻塞I/O操作。
    • 数据库优化,如索引优化、查询优化、分区和分片等。
    • 使用缓存技术,如Redis或Memcached,减少数据库负载。
  4. 负载均衡

    • 使用负载均衡器分散请求到多个服务器。
    • 实现会话保持,确保用户请求被路由到同一服务器。
    • 根据服务器性能动态调整负载分配。
  5. 集群和分布式系统

    • 使用集群技术提高系统的可用性和扩展性。
    • 实现分布式计算和存储,如Hadoop、Spark等。
    • 使用容器技术(如Docker)和编排工具(如Kubernetes)简化部署和管理。
  6. 监控和分析

    • 实施实时监控系统,跟踪服务器性能指标。
    • 使用日志分析工具识别瓶颈和问题。
    • 定期进行性能测试和压力测试,评估优化效果。
  7. 网络优化

    • 优化网络拓扑结构,减少延迟和丢包。
    • 使用CDN(内容分发网络)加速静态资源的传输。
    • 实施QoS(服务质量)策略,确保关键应用的带宽需求。
  8. 安全性和合规性

    • 确保系统安全,防止未授权访问和数据泄露。
    • 遵守相关法规和标准,如GDPR、HIPAA等。

在进行吞吐量优化时,重要的是要有一个全面的监控和分析计划,以便能够准确地识别瓶颈并进行针对性的优化。同时,优化应该是一个持续的过程,随着业务需求和技术环境的变化,需要不断地评估和调整优化策略。

推荐阅读:
  1. 如何高效进行服务器运维
  2. Sysadmin必学的系统管理技巧有哪些

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

服务器运维

上一篇:提高服务器运维吞吐量的方法

下一篇:服务器运维吞吐量关键指标有哪些

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》